Best Hancock Public Schools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there are 2 public schools serving 452 students in Hancock, MD.
The top-ranked public schools in Hancock, MD are Hancock Elementary School and Hancock Middle Senior High School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Hancock, MD public schools have an average math proficiency score of 19% (versus the Maryland public school average of 27%), and reading proficiency score of 50% (versus the 45% statewide average). Schools in Hancock have an average ranking of 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Maryland public schools.
Minority enrollment is 7%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Maryland public school average of 68% (majority Black).
